ENV 202 - Environmental Physics

Description:
A detailed study of matter and energy in our environment and the transformations that they undergo. Thermodynamics and the sources of energy; the uses of energy and the consequences of such uses. Particular emphasis on the environments of island ecosystems such as Hawaii. Crosslisted as PHY 111.
